How to e-file IRS Form 990-N tax return?

Quick & 3 Simple steps to E-File e-postcard 990-N. Get Started Today . What is Form 990-N? Form 990-N (e-postcard) is an information return filed by small tax-exempt organizations with the IRS to satisfy their annual filing requirements. Organizations with annual gross receipts of $50,000 or less must file Form 990-N.

Where can I file Form 990 for free?

Form 990-N can be filed for free at IRS.gov. There is no paper form. Do I need special software to file Form 990-N? No, the IRS has created a simple internet-based process for filing Form 990-N, so organizations do not need to purchase software to file.
